Splicing Operations

Supports single mode and multimode fiber splicing.

  1. Prepare fibers: Strip, cleave, and clean fiber ends.
  2. Load fibers: Place fibers in holders, ensuring proper placement.
  3. Close cover: Secure cover to begin automatic alignment.
  4. Splice: Press SPLICE button to initiate splicing process.
  5. Heat shrink: Press HEATER to apply protection sleeve.
  6. Review results: Check estimated loss and splice quality.
  7. Save data: Store splice results if required.
  8. Remove completed splice: Carefully remove spliced fiber assembly.

WARNING! Do not touch electrode tips; keep work area clean and dust-free.

Troubleshooting

SymptomPossible CauseCorrective Action
No powerBattery/connectionsCharge battery; check power connections; ensure proper seating.
Poor splice qualityFiber preparation/electrodesRe-cleanse fibers; replace electrodes; perform arc calibration.
Alignment failureDirty lenses/fiber placementClean lenses and V-grooves; ensure proper fiber placement.
Heater not workingTemperature settings/connectionCheck heater settings; ensure proper sleeve placement.
Screen not respondingTouch calibration/system lockRestart device; perform touchscreen calibration.
